Dealing With The Problems Of Online Auction Law

Online auctions are a fantastic way to find what you are looking for, and at a fantastic price to boot. Thousands of people around the world go onto online auction sites to buy things, but you have to grasp that the online auction law is quite lenient. It is wise to take time and gather in this area the law legal information first. Auction sites today are working hard to enforce new stricter laws.

Since the online auction law is so lacking, there are more con artists than ever before who are going through these sites to try and make a quick buck. There are more scammers than ever who are heading to auction sites and trying to con people into scams, especially since there are practically no laws guarding them against this. For people who are scrambling to auction sites trying to find a fantastic deal on something, it is really up to them to take the time and make sure they are production with a legitimate seller. You can see what buyers had to say in this area each seller so you can get a better thought on whether or not they are going to be worth production with.

They could be lying in this area what they have to offer or they may really have those items but be overcharging. This is called feedback on eBay and while other sites are quite detailed with information as well, eBay truly stands out from the crowd for being most serious in this area it and making sure that they do everything they can to keep scammers off their site. EBay works hard to ensure that only excellent sellers remain on their site and these reviews help that a lot. You may reckon that you have found a fantastic deal but then when you check things out you may see that you are really getting ripped off.

If you ever find anything an on auction site you should find out the actual retail value of the item before buying it. One of the largest scams that con artists on online auction sites pull is charging too much for an item but making it signal like you are getting a fantastic deal. It can be hard thinking that you cannot trust anyone through these sites but that is basically the way you need to go in this area things if you want to make sure you do not get taken advantage of. Dredge up, scam artists are people who take time to ensure that their offer seems legit when they are really scamming you out of your money.

It is vital to not get overly trapped up in the auction process. Once you find something you like and you bid on it for the first time, it can be hard to get trapped up in the excitement of a bidding war. A lot of scammers will really even bid on their own item after someone has started bidding, just to get that person to end up paying more money. The online auction law may not be enough to stop a lot of people from trying to take advantage, but at smallest amount with this information you will be better armed and more attentive of what is lurking out there.
